Lab Manual - Horizon 5 Ovum Implanted But Avillous
- 0.1 - 0.2 mm
- Solid synctio and cytotrophoblast without lacunar
development
- Amniotic cavity
- A simple bilaminar germ disc
- Early mesoblast formation
- Ovulation age: 7 days

Horizon 5b
- Synctiotrophoblastic lacunae with early utero-placental
circulation
- Amniogenesis
- A simple bilaminar germ disc
- Variable degrees of exocoelomic (Heuser's) membrane
formation
- Age: 9 days

Horizon 5c
- Intercommunicating lacunar spaces filled with maternal
plasma containing increasing numbers of blood cells.
- A distended chronic cavity of maximum size.
- A bilaminar germ disc with no axis.
- A well defined amnion and amniotic cavity.
- The endometrial epithelium is proliferating to repair
the penetration defect. From this defect created by the
ovum arises a coagulum which communicates with
maternal blood within the lacunae.
- Ovulation age: 11 days
